TitleGrant (and Power of Attorney)
Description(1) Henry Harvy, Master of Trinity College, Cambridge and the Fellows and Scholars of the College. (2) Thomas Cotton, Conington, Hunts., Esq. (1) to (2) All their Manors, messuages, lands, tenements, meadows, pastures, woods and all other hereditaments, with apps. in Conington to use of (2) for ever. (1) appoint Richard Worme, gent, as their attorney to enter said lands etc. and to give seison thereof to (2) or his attorney. Endorsed: Seisin delivered to (2) on 13 March, by Richard Worme. Witnesses: Geffre Hull; Wm. Smyth; William Rochole als. Antonye; Wm. Peis; Wm. Morthar; John Houze; John Harvy; Thos. Houze; Philippe Hull; Smythe Bateman; Wm. Smyth the younger; Edw. Rocholl; John Bateman; Wm. Jerthor; John Moyer. (With translation)
Date12 Mar. 1564
